Exhaust - Headers, Collector, Pipes
I sound like a broken record with my posts but again after spending considerable time reading every thread I could find on my question, I find myself needing some clarity before moving forward, this time with the exhaust components. I'm gonna break it down in 3 parts, A, B, and C, which match the picture I'm attaching:

For reference, I have a 347 SBF from BluePrint and the 302 SS 4-port headers from FFR with ball collector (FFR Part 16757)
A) Engine to Headers
Seems like this one is truly a divisive topic, with 49% of people doing gasket and no RTV, 49% doing RTV no gasket, and 2% going gasket and RTV. I felt pretty good going with the Remflex #3028 gasket and not RTV, but after testing the Mr. Gasket ones that came with the FFR kit against the BluePrint engine, I'm worried if the shape of the ports just won't give me a good seal and I have to go with RTV.
Here's a picture of the gasket placed against the exhaust port. Is this difference in shape OK and can I proceed with the Remflex gasket?

There also seems like most people had issues with the bolts here and that the best options are from Stage 8, Percy's Vibe Lock, and ARP. I can't find Percy's anymore and too many people complain about the pain in the *** that Stage 8s are. One of the things I'm trying to understand is if the PITAs are the half-moon ones and not the tear-drop ones. Does anyone have any experience with these?
Lastly on this, what type of anti-seize or thread locker to use on these header bolts. The engine has aluminum heads and looks like Stage 8s and ARP bolts are stainless steel, do I use anti-seize or RTV or thread locker on these? If anti-seize only (which is what makes sense to me), can I use the standard Permatex #80XXX or is a nickel-based one needed?
B) Header to Ball Collector
I believe I saw some people also using Stage 8 here and not the FFR hardware? Any recommendation on bolt and thread sealant?
C) Ball Collector to Pipes
Similarly to A, I'm finding the same debate whether to use Remflex #8023 gasket, or RTV, or both, which bolts to use, and finding conflicting comments on anti-seize vs thread lockers. Some have also mentioned doing a double nut with one of them being brass to have different thermal expansion.
